Quick heads-up on Pinwheel UI versioning: we cut a minor release every sprint, and anything touching component props needs a changeset file in the PR. No changeset, no merge — the bot will nag you. Majors are rare and go through the design council first. The full policy, with examples of what counts as breaking, lives on the internal page below.

wiki page, bahip-yahip: https://grafana.qirvanlabs.corp/browse/display/projects/cc3a1b9dbfc9

### Alert: restock-planner-stale-forecast

Heads up — this fires when the Snackline planner hasn't pulled a fresh demand forecast in over six hours. Usually it's the forecast exporter choking on a malformed machine record, not the planner itself. Check the exporter logs first before blaming the scheduler. If forecasts are stale across all regions, that's a bigger deal and restock routes may be running on yesterday's numbers. Escalate by mailing the planning team directly.

pager mailbox: rusath_eliix_keliel@nelvrotech.corp

Ticket 7741 — Missed pick-up, master key set. The sealed pouch containing the master keys for the Brackwell Annexe was not collected during yesterday's 14:00 round; the driver logged the stop as "no consignment present," but the pouch was at reception throughout. Please reschedule for the next available slot and brief the assigned driver with the hand-over instruction below.

courier memo of baduf-yadug: the eliius ulaion courier leaves the zorvan ledger at gate 9277 under passcode 149145

Subject: ShrinkRay cut-over done

Cut-over complete. The ShrinkRay batch-resize CLI now runs on the new worker pool. Old binary is deprecated; symlink removed Friday. Throughput up roughly 30%, no failed jobs in the soak run. Rollback path stays live for a week. The active production configuration at time of cut-over follows below.

service settings:
ralael:
  pin: 7453
  tenant: zorath
  seal: seal_087806e4
  metrics_host: metrics.ralael.paliqworks.example
  standby_team: fraath
  escalation: praok-istiel
  nonce: 10e083